Dr. Barcelow is a small-animal veterinarian practicing in Bethel, Vermont. She's been an animal lover since age 10, when she enjoyed catching spiders, snakes, and bugs. Her desire to help every hurt animal, whether it was a skunk run over by a car or a spider her mother wanted to squish, prompted her to pursue a career in veterinary medicine. Dr. Barcelow has owned a collection of pets ranging from an iguana and a rat to cats, dogs, a parrot, cockatiels, finches, goats, sheep, a horse, and chickens.
